Output 318341c1933effc8e6f47ffee88b9ee4ffca08bc272f67ea67dddcd79f52738d: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b20cfd8cef50b477fc13178f381b6df2543b97 OP_EQUAL
address
3LG4Pfh3wUduQp8XgXZLAnRtkhtpmKVrkB
transaction
318341c1933effc8e6f47ffee88b9ee4ffca08bc272f67ea67dddcd79f52738d
confirmations
516664
spent
true